ECL: Real Madrid 4 Spurs 0, Inter 2 Schalke 5

Real Madrid 4 Tottenham 0

Their English opponents, who had seen off AC Milan in the previous round, went behind in just the fourth minute as Adebayor headed home from a corner and then lost Peter Crouch, who collected two yellow cards in the opening 15 minutes.
http://static.guim.co.uk/sys-images/Football/Clubs/Club_Home/2011/4/5/1302039652236/Emmanuel-Adebayor-and-Pet-007.jpg
Spurs boss Harry Redknapp injected some pace into his attack by replacing Van der Vaart with Jermain Defoe at half-time. The striker looked lively, but Real's ascendancy was shown when Adebayor grabbed his second after angling a header past Heurelho Gomes from Marcelo's cross to make it 2-0.

Gomes was made to pay for punching at a cross when the ball found its way to Di Maria, who unleashed a beautiful 20-yard curler past the Brazilian for the hosts' third after 72 minutes.

The killer blow came three minutes from the end though when Ronaldo got the goal his performance deserved, rifling a 20-yard volley past Gomes from Kaka's cross.

Inter Milan 2-5 Schalke
Schalke's goalkeeper Manuel Neuer advanced out of his area under pressure from Milito and headed clear.

He got good distance but the ball went straight to Stankovic in the centre circle, who showed great technique and power to volley first time over the defence, over Neuer and over the line just after 25 seconds.

Kyriakos Papadopoulos was left completely unmarked at the far post from Jefferson Farfan's corner and, though his header was straight at Cesar, the ball broke to Matip, who hammered home on the 17th minute mark.

A neat move in the 33rd minute, involving Milito and Javier Zanetti saw Sneijder cross to Esteban Cambiasso at the far post.

Cambiasso headed back across goal to Milito, who, having stayed just onside, had a simple task to finish from close range.

They could not hang onto their lead until half-time, though, as Edu drew Schalke level, following up to finish from a narrow angle after Cesar had done well to save his initial deflected shot.

But it was Schalke who took the lead in the 53rd minute as Raul claimed his 70th Champions League goal, finishing low past Cesar after good work by Farfan.

And it got worse for Inter four minutes later when Ranocchia slid in under no pressure and diverted Jurado's low cross into his own net.

Farfan's 75th-minute shot was saved by Cesar and his follow-up effort turned against the post by Ranocchia, but moments later the ball broke to Edu, who turned Ranocchia and curled the ball past the despairing goalkeeper.

A shellshocked Inter rarely threatened thereafter and they will have a mountain to climb in Gelsenkirchen next week.
